dc.description.abstractIn this work, we propose a novel strategy for synthesizing BiVO4 photoelectrodes for photocatalytic oxidation of glycerol. The two-step electrodeposition process of BiOI, followed by a thermal diffusion of vanadium, results in the formation of a BiVO4 electrode with a bismuth gradient. This gradient leads to excess bismuth clusters at the FTO contact and a stoichiometric proportion at the electrode surface. Structural, optical, and photoelectrochemical characterization revealed that the bismuth gradient acts as an electron transport layer, with superior photoelectrochemical properties in comparison to unmodified BiVO4. This includes lower electron/hole recombination, while maintaining its glycerol oxidation catalytic properties.-
